Which accounting companies sponsor Green Card visas in New York?
The Big Four firms (Deloitte, PwC, EY, and KPMG) are among the most active Green Card sponsors for accounting professionals in New York, particularly for senior auditors, tax managers, and advisory roles. Large financial institutions such as JPMorgan Chase, Citigroup, and Goldman Sachs also sponsor accountants through PERM labor certification. Regional mid-size CPA firms in New York City occasionally sponsor for specialized roles as well.
Which cities in New York have the most accounting Green Card sponsorship jobs?
New York City, specifically Manhattan's Midtown and Financial District, concentrates the majority of accounting Green Card sponsorship activity in the state, driven by the density of financial services firms, multinational headquarters, and professional services offices. White Plains and Melville on Long Island have secondary clusters, primarily tied to regional corporate finance and audit functions. Buffalo and Albany offer more limited but consistent sponsorship through public accounting and government contracting firms.
What types of accounting roles typically qualify for Green Card sponsorship in New York?
Roles requiring a bachelor's degree or higher in accounting, finance, or a related field are the most common Green Card-sponsored positions. These include senior auditors, tax managers, forensic accountants, financial reporting specialists, and controllers. Positions that also require CPA licensure or niche expertise in areas such as international tax, SEC reporting, or financial instruments tend to attract employer-sponsored PERM filings more consistently than entry-level roles.

Are there any New York-specific considerations for accounting Green Card sponsorship?
New York's prevailing wage requirements under PERM labor certification are benchmarked to Department of Labor wage levels, and Manhattan's high cost of living means prevailing wages for accounting roles are often set at or above Level II and Level III thresholds. New York State also has its own CPA licensure requirements, and some employers prefer or require candidates to hold or be eligible for a New York CPA license, which can affect which roles are structured for sponsorship.
What is the prevailing wage for Green Card accounting jobs in New York?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
